EUROPEAN CAVES VISITED BY US
 


We have, over the years, visited a lot of caves in other countries (especially in France). For every cave we have (when necessary) corrected the rigging information, the description of the way to the cave etc. We can also provide some additional information such as access conditions or our personal comments about the cave.
PS: we limit ourselves to caving-activities in Europe only and that were organized by SC AVALON (not by its individual members)

 Column "CL"(=class) is subjective! It classifies the cave into these 5 classes:

1 easy, light trip, max . 5 h, maybe a bit of rope work
2 not difficult, a bit heavier, max. 8 h, more rope work
3 pretty difficult, pushing trip, often a lot of rope work, max. 12 h.
4 difficult, strenuous trip, often a lot of rope work, max. 18 h.
5 very difficult, very strenuous, a lot of rope work, 18-30 h, a "killer" cave...

This classification depends upon the objectives of the caving trip. In general, OUR objective was to bottom the cave! This classification is only of use for experienced cavers who perfectly master all rigging- and SRT-techniques and are in good physical condition

 

FRANCE... caver's paradise
 

DEPT. CAVE L/D in metres COMMENT CL
Alpes de Hte Provence Aven des Cèdres D173m Nice and easy vertical cave. 2
Alpes de Hte Provence Gouffre du Caladaire D667 We only visited the first two pitches (P63 & P90) of this famous cave. 4
Alpes de Hte Provence Perte du Calavon D263 Nice active cave, but non-divers can only go as far as the sump (-167m) 2

Tremendous trip in a mega-cave. Apotheosis in Salle Styx, but here isn't a tunnel to leave the cave and the way back is long... Physically a lot tougher than the PSM-traverse: about 20-25 hrs. 5+
Pyrenees Atlantiques Gouffre du Couey Lodge (bottom) L+7000
D625
Though not as big as it's neighbours (PSM & Lonn?Peyret), this cave is worth doing. Can be done in 16-18 hrs. 4
Pyrenees Atlantiques. Gouffre de la Pierre-St-Martin (traverse SC3->Verna) L+50000
D1342
World-famous cave. Long (9 km) and varied trip: 360m of pitches, some narrow passages, impressive Grand Canyon, thrilling Tunnel du Vent, gigantic galleries ending in one of the biggest rooms in the world: Salle Verna. The final 4 km. of boulder-walking really knocks you out. You leave the cave through an artificial tunnel. Every caver must do it once... but heavy stuff (about 13 -21 hrs). 5-
Pyrenees Atlantiques Arresteliako Ziloa D 840m
L 50000
Enormous system, discovered in 1990.  We only did a 7 hour (-300m) trip, enough to be impressed by this giant en beautiful cave. 3/5
Pyrenees Atlantiques Gouffre d'Aphanic? D504 155 m of spacious pitches leading to a magnificent free drop, the Puits des Pirates (328 m deep). One of the deepest free-drops in the world. Hallucinating descent (and climb-up!). Unforgettable but serious undertaking (about 15-20 hrs). 5-

SPAIN... hot and deep
 

PROV CAVE L/D in m COMMENT CL
Huesca Sistema Badalona (traverse B1->B15) D1150 One of the deepest through-trips (-1150 m) in the world and also one of the most beautiful. The cave looks more like an underground canyon with roaring waterfalls and white water. (12-17 hrs when fully rigged, 20 hrs when 'rappeling') 4+
Cantabria Sistema Cueto-Coventosa (traverse) L32000
D815
Very varied through-trip, featuring a huge 300 m deep entrance shaft, an enormous gallery over a mile long (Galerie du Chicarron), lakes, and the big Coventosa Cave where passages are 50 m or higher! Lot's of gypsum flowers (12-15 hrs). 4-
Cantabria Torca del Carlista D350 Europe's biggest room (500 x 200 m) that you enter via a free hanging 90 m drop in the roof! Beautiful formations as well. 2
Cantabria Sima Tonio - Cueva Canuela (traverse) D400?? Easy through-trip, exiting through the big and fossil Canuela Cave. 2
Cantabria Cueva Sopladores - Cueva del Agua (traverse) ?? Not very inspiring through-trip. "Walking" to and from the caves is a long and dangerous undertaking. 2
Navarra Sima de las Puertas de Illamina (BU56) L15 km
D 1408m
The deepest, biggest, most spectacular cave of the Pyrenees.  A trip to the sump (at -1325m) in this mythical cave is not a sunday walk. You will need at least 35 hours of continuous progression. 5

GREAT-BRITAIN... wet
 

COUNTY CAVE L/D in m COMMENT CL
Yorkshire Alum Pot --> Diccan Pot (traverse) D100 Alum is a wide, free hanging P60, Diccan is a very wet and spectacular cave that connects with Alum Pot. Recommended! 2
Yorkshire Bull Pot of the Witches ? Nice entrance shaft, but not very interesting cave. Can be pretty wet. 2
Yorkshire Ease Gill: Lancaster Hole D85 Classic descent into Ease Gill Master Cave, via P33 1
Yorkshire Ease Gill: Pool Sink D70 Clean-washed and wet upstream entrance of Ease Gill System. 2
Yorkshire Ease Gill: Wretched Rabbit ? Boring meander, but to only access to Ease Gill that needs no ropes. 1
Yorkshire Ease Gill: County Pot ? Attractive but complex cave. Access to Ease Gill via Eureka Junction 2
Yorkshire Ease Gill System L Still the biggest cave in the U.K., a real maze. The Main Drain is one of the most beautiful river passages we have ever seen. Lot's of through-trips are possible. The first times, you better find yourself a guide! 2 ?3
Yorkshire Ease Gill: Cow Pot D85 Interesting route in Ease Gill, fine rigging, breath-taking free drop into Fall Pot 2
Yorkshire Gaping Ghyll System D110 THE all time classic! Main Chamber, with it's roaring 100 m high waterfall, is a must. Unfortunately, this P100 is often too wet to descent. 2
